Practical Applications: Developing a Digital Marketing Roadmap
An EDP in digital marketing is designed to equip retail leaders with the skills and knowledge needed to develop a comprehensive digital marketing roadmap. This roadmap serves as a strategic guide, outlining key objectives, tactics, and metrics for measuring success. Some practical applications of an EDP in this context include:
1. Conducting a Digital Marketing Audit: Retail leaders learn how to assess their current digital marketing efforts, identifying strengths, weaknesses, opportunities, and threats. This audit provides a foundation for developing a tailored roadmap that addresses specific business needs.
2. Defining Target Audience Segments: Through an EDP, retail leaders can develop a deeper understanding of their target audience, including demographics, preferences, and behaviors. This information is used to create targeted marketing campaigns that resonate with each segment.
3. Developing a Content Marketing Strategy: Retail leaders learn how to create and distribute valuable, relevant content that attracts and retains a clearly defined audience. This strategy is critical for building brand awareness, driving website traffic, and generating leads.
